Mesothelioma

Mesothelioma is an aggressive (cancer) condition that affects the lining of the chest cavity and the lungs. It can also develop in the peritoneum which is the thin layer of tissue that surrounds the abdomen. It is caused by exposure to asbestos, a class of fibers that was once used as insulation and fire-retardant substances. The majority of cancers take 15 or more years to develop and it can be found in people of any age.

Asbestos Trusts

Asbestos victims and their families are entitled to compensation for their medical expenses and lost wages, as well as pain and suffering and more. The negligent asbestos companies that covered up the dangers of exposure while making profits from asbestos should be accountable. A mesothelioma lawyer who is experienced will know how to gather the evidence required and file a claim on your behalf.

Asbestos trust funds are the financial options available to asbestos-related victims. Asbestos producers create trusts under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ection. This shields them from lawsuits, but demands that they pay into the trust. The trustee is accountable for overseeing the trust and determining how much money will be paid to victims. Individuals can choose to claim compensation from more than one asbestos trust fund.

The timeframe for a trust-fund payout can vary from case to case. A mesothelioma lawyer with experience can assist you in filing for an expedited review, which ensures your claim will be processed more quickly. A fixed amount of money is provided by an expedited review, depending on the type and severity of asbestos-related illnesses that are diagnosed. Your attorney may also file for an individual review which takes a more detailed look at the evidence provided in your case and assigns a unique value to your diagnosis.

Individual reviews tend to be longer than expedited reviews but permit more consideration to to the unique circumstances of your case. Your background and the type of asbestos to which you were subjected could lead to a higher amount of compensation than the predetermined amounts offered by the expedited review.

The federal government oversees how these asbestos trusts distribute the money and ensures each victim receives an equitable settlement. However the laws are complicated and are subject to change.
